前端職業發展:如何規劃前端工程師的成長路徑?
大家好,我是全棧老李。今天咱們聊聊前端工程師的職業發展路徑,這個話題看似簡單,實則暗藏玄機。就像打游戲升級一樣,你得知道下一關是什么,才能提前準備裝備和技能點。
前端之路
一般我們從一個新手到大神,普遍需要經過以下八個階段。就像升級打怪一樣,得一步一步來。
前端工程師的成長階段
前端工程師的成長大致可以分為四個階段,我把它比作"打怪升級"的過程:
-
新手村階段(0-1年):剛入行,主要任務是熟悉基礎三件套(HTML、CSS、JavaScript)和常見框架(Vue/React)。這個階段就像在游戲新手村砍雞,雖然簡單但必不可少。
-
初級副本階段(1-3年):開始接觸工程化、性能優化、組件化開發等進階內容。相當于離開新手村去打哥布林,難度提升但收獲也更大。
-
團隊領袖階段(3-5年):負責技術選型、架構設計,帶領小團隊。這時候你已經是個小隊長了,要指揮隊友打BOSS。
-
戰略決策階段(5年以上):參與公司技術決策,影響產品方向。恭喜你,現在你是公會會長了,得考慮整個公會的戰略發展。
技術棧的深度與廣度
很多同學問我:"老李,我是該先深挖一個技術,還是廣泛涉獵?“這個問題就像問"吃飯該先夾菜還是先喝湯”,答案其實是:看情況。
// 技術棧深度與廣度平衡算法(全棧老李友情提示:這是